V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
phpfpm
V2EX  ›  硬件

[去掉集显性能翻倍,自问自答] RDP 如何彻底禁止使用 PCIe 1.1x1 显卡的渲染?

  •  
  •   phpfpm · 2023-09-28 07:52:52 +08:00 · 1265 次点击
    这是一个创建于 451 天前的主题,其中的信息可能已经有所发展或是发生改变。

    问题和需求

    给没有核显的老机器一个稳定的亮机途径,日常极度轻度使用,主要依赖于 RDP 。

    目前使用GT520 PCI 版@PCIe 1.1x1的时候,显示输出性能很差,导致桌面使用卡顿,甚至影响到 RDP 的输出。在使用远程桌面的时候,卡顿依然存在

    解决方案

    1. 在设备管理器里面禁用显示适配器 GT520 可以大大提升(大雾)
    2. [正解] 使用修改注册表的方式禁用 d3d 加速即可。
    reg add "HKLM\SOFTWARE\Microsoft\Direct3D\Drivers" /v SoftwareOnly /t REG_DWORD /d 1 /f 0>nul 1>nul
    reg add "HKLM\SOFTWARE\Microsoft\DirectDraw" /v EmulationOnly /t REG_DWORD /d 1 /f 0>nul 1>nul
    
    

    Anti-XY-Problem

    机器配置: Z97 UD3M+E3 1231v3+阵列卡+万兆网卡+PCIeX4 Nvme 扩展卡

    因为 [贪便宜] 没有选择 x299 平台,但是又需要很多 pcie 设备,分析下设备需求:

    1. 网卡:

      1. 40GbE CX3 网卡
      2. 需求 PCIe 3.0 8GTx8 不过分吧
    2. 阵列卡

      1. LSI 2308 的 raid 卡,顶配,支持 CV ,有电池的
      2. 需求 PCIe 3.0 8GTx8 不过分吧
      3. 实测缓内能到 5GiB/s ,很凶
    3. 板载 nvme 和扩展 nvme

      1. 根据主板说明书,板载的 2280nvme 是 PCH 提供的 10G 接口(实际是 5GTx2 ),系统显示的是 2.0x2
      2. 搞了一张 x4 的扩展卡放在第三个 PCH 给的 x16 槽位
    4. BIOS 兼容性设置问题

      1. 如果让 PCH 槽位运行在 x4 模式,其他 x1 槽位就都不可用了
      2. 根据官网给的框图,唯一的 PCI 槽位和 PCH x4 槽位不共享交换机
    5. 因此,选择了一块 pci 接口的亮机卡

      1. 这玩意还不便宜
      2. 但是起码,比切板的 pcie1x 显卡好用
      3. 如果不切显卡,就要把主板的 1x 槽位给打开
      4. 但是这都不解决和 pcie4x 共享带宽的问题

    Z97UD3H

    以上论证了为什么我一定要使用一个 X1 的亮机卡

    当然了,我买一块规格类似的带集显的 CPU 也不是不行……

    但是那样我就还不如——真的——换 X299 了

    2 条回复    2023-09-29 01:56:59 +08:00
    jjxtrotter
        1
    jjxtrotter  
       2023-09-28 08:45:15 +08:00 via iPhone
    还不如换个系统,省的折腾
    ScjMitsui
        2
    ScjMitsui  
       2023-09-29 01:56:59 +08:00
    1231v3 换个带集显的 e3 没差多少吧
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2970 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 22ms · UTC 13:13 · PVG 21:13 · LAX 05:13 · JFK 08:13
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.